It Ain't Fair......

by Shannon Heiden  
4/28/2009 / Devotionals


Then you will understand what is right and just and fair in every good path.
Proverbs 2:9

Beautiful One, how many times have you heard the saying;"Life isn't fair?" Maybe you've said it yourself? Even though we all know this to be true, even still, things, people and circumstances come our way that are seemingly so beyond unfair, that if we are not careful as to how we recover, it could leave us worse off than when they found us.

Fair, it is a word that resonates deep within us. As children, most of us were taught and heard consistently to play fair and be nice..And as children always like to do, we fought it for a few moments because we were staunch in our stand of having our way, we didn't really care about being fair. Fast forward. By the time we reach adulthood, we have experienced enough successes and setbacks, some to our credit and some to the credit of others. It took no time in the game of life, to realize that not all the players, play nice let alone fair.

Sometimes we find ourselves in circumstance beyond our control, that's just a fact of life. There are a lot of things we will never have a say in. But then, there are things we will encounter that we are very much a part of, but whether or not we created or established ourselves within the vicissitudes of life, isn't the issue. The issue is; we have a choice as to how we will react and respond.

Usually the very things we don't like or don't want, seem to find their way to us. We attract what we are.

In every situation, dilemma or decision, there lies before us a choice. Will we get better or grow bitter? Will we learn from it or remain blinded? Can this situation grow and stretch me, or shrink and stall me? Usually when faced with difficulty or hardships especially at the perceived hands of another, we have the proclivity to want justice and assign blame for the occurrence. Most of the time, it is another s fault, very rarely is it our own.

I don't know about you, but I'd like to think that I don't give another person that much power over me and my circumstances. If it is completely your fault and none of mine, than that would require me waiting on you to change before I see a different result, and I don't have that much time......

But if I can really evaluate my responses, my actions, and my contributions, than a change for the better would show up faster on the horizon, and actually work on my behalf..

Even still, there are those moments in life when we will encounter the ugliness of injustice and unfair play.

How many of us know what it is to have been dealt the hand of unfairness and it took us a while before we allowed ourselves to believe and hope again? When we encounter people who deal unjustly with us, especially other Christians the pain and torment can render us ineffective if we are not careful to pull out the root of the offense at the onset. As with anything, if left to marinate, the stench will permeate everything it comes into contact with.

Beautiful One, one of the common myths we believe is that we can trust Christians because they are fair. I disagree with that statement. We as Christians should be fair, but should and is are two different things. You can no more trust someone because they're a Christian no more than you should trust someone you barely know. Being a Christian does not make you fair, just or trustworthy, it means you are a work in progress towards being perfected in those areas, but trust and fair play is something each one of us needs to develop and establish within our own hearts first, before we can extend to another.

Even still, which among us has been overlooked, lied about, talked about, betrayed, disregarded, disrespected, unloved, un favored, abused, cast off, ignored? Which of us has been dealt a hand in life that has severed our hearts into pieces? A loved one passed unexpectedly, an illness showed up, an affair happened, a pink slip came and to add insult to injury, your enemy got your position. A miscarriage happened again, a friend walks off with no rhyme or reason. Whatever the situation, rape, abuse or violence showed up knocking on your door, maybe as a child, maybe not. Does it matter?

It hurts, it's wrong and it's unfair.

You see others who just seem to skip through the tulips, with their loving marriages, families and jobs. Not you, your just broken and tattered because no one took the time to tell you that although life is unfair, God is too....

Beautiful one, God is unfair.

It isn't fair that He loves the unlovely, He forgives sinners and heals the sick. It isn't fair that He left his throne to come to earth and bear the sins of the world, of the creation He took the time to intricately create and breathe life into. It isn't fair that Jesus went around doing good and got repaid in full by evil. It isn't fair that he had to wrestle and sweat drops of blood in the garden and accept the challenge set before him, separation from unity with the Father for the sake of all the world. It isn't fair that he was betrayed into the hands of men, lied about, falsely accused, spit upon, beaten to a pulp and crucified. It isn't fair that although he paid the highest price for you and I so that we wouldn't have to, we still doubt and reject him.

No, it ain't fair that we don't have a God who is just enough, but more than enough, who doesn't treat us as our sins deserve. It ain't fair, that we have an unchanging God who can change any heart and any situation. Maybe he wont change the circumstance, He didn't for Jesus, but He will change you in it....

Beautiful One, Just Believe and remember truly that it just ain't fair.....
